A strange error message in the "Cisco Unified Communications Manager Real Time Monitoring Tool, Module version 8.0(015), Plugin version 8.0(000).

Hi,

From my "Cisco Unified CM Administration - System version 7.0.1.11000-2" I have downloaded and installed the "Cisco Unified CM Real-Time Monitoring Tool - Windows" pluging. When I open this program and can see the status on all the things in here, I recieve a Warning every minut (I have attached a screendump of the error) that is sent to a email account that does not exist.

The Alert Name is "LowAttendantConsoleServerHeartbeatRate", with the Description "Attendant Console Server heartbeat rate below 24 beats per minute. Current heartbeat rate is 0 beats per minuts. The alert is generated on .... (date, hour, GMT and so on)"

I have tried to find some information on this error, but can not find any, so I do not know what it is or what I can do about it.

Can you help me?
